I would call this more of a wood chopper type of machete. It's got plenty of heft for that kind of work. For vines and such, a normal less tip heavy machete is better. That being said, it's a good tool. I sanded and stained the "gift" handle and it looks good and is adequate. I will likely put a little longer handle on it and secure it with a bolt for peace of mind. I'm satisfied with this purchase.
I liked the heft Best durability of the sickle. The handle was too short for my particular application. I used it to cut poison parsnips so I wanted more distance from hook to hand. No problem though, I fitted the wooded handle into the hollow handle of my broken shovel with a fiberglass handle. If you don't have that you can use a squeegee handle that fits right in. Trim handle if too long. The thing is a beast. Keep the hook sharp, it does most of the cutting.
